Subject: Prefetcher API freeze for Cartavia 2.8

Hello plugin authors,

The map-tile prefetcher API is now frozen for the Cartavia 2.8 release. No further changes to the tile-request hooks or cache callbacks will land before GA. Plugins built against the 2.7 headers remain compatible. Please validate against the release candidate, identified by the build token below.

build token for tawif-bahip: htk31_68bba16e1afabfef4ecc69408c06f16

While verifying the 4.2 release candidate, we found that the staging and production instances of the Lanternwick export service disagree on timezone handling. Staging renders timestamps in the tenant's local zone, production falls back to UTC, so nightly reports for the Bredmoor region show a one-day offset near midnight. We believe someone patched staging manually after the last incident. For the release sign-off, please compare against the values currently live in production, reproduced below.

config for fajep-bawig:
[wenox]
host = wenox.lumicforge.internal
user = wenox_svc
database = wenox_prod

Handover: Quillbatch PDF invoice renderer. Templates live in the render-core repo; sandbox runs headless under the Fenmore pool. Known issue: font subsetting skips embedded CJK glyphs. Audit logs rotate weekly. To unseal the template signing store for review, you need the recovery passphrase, which I'm leaving below so you're not blocked.

recovery phrase for fajeg-kawep: druix-gorius-briax-ulaeth-fraox-lammir-pelox-jormir-pelwyn-julir

## Authentication

Sketchloom's undo/redo engine syncs operation history to the internal Ledgerline service so that a reopened diagram restores its full edit stack, not just the final state. As a contractor, you will run the editor locally but still need Ledgerline access, because undo batching is validated server-side and the client refuses to start without a handshake. Use the staging environment only; production history stores are off-limits during onboarding. Configure your local `.loomrc` with the staging endpoint, then add the key below.

API key for hadup-kahof: vxb2-7s